ROMEO AND JULIETACT 2 VOCABULARY
Banter (n) conversation that has a lot
of jokes and teasing
Enmity (n) Feeling of anger or hatred towards
someone.
Feign (v) to pretend to have a particular feeling
or to be ill or asleep
Lamentable (adj) distressing, sad
Sallow (adj) of a sickly pale-yellowish
complexion
Send word (v) to tell someone something by sending
them a letter or a message
Unwieldy (adj) awkward; clumsy
Vile (adj) worthless; low; cheap
Vow
(n) serious promise
Waverer (n) one who changes or is unsteady
Predominant (adj) having dominating influence
over others
Cunning (n) cleverness, slyness
Intercession (n) the act of pleading on behalf of
another
Procure (v) get, obtain
